Output 68c62d2557f74ec0ee98e0e6c71b4281ebb0ba2c8c3550737f183afa2aeac23f:0

value
263603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fd956eb828072f7e48514773f0c95097197350 OP_EQUAL
address
3HNRFeoTGNMa9ZFLuVwegJ3fMSKcWEpsHN
transaction
68c62d2557f74ec0ee98e0e6c71b4281ebb0ba2c8c3550737f183afa2aeac23f
spent
true